Output 59ef3013276ad5f58f4be9ea7715a9e198839a44337f423d5287a48461fba571:10

value
447655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a92bd14fb49097be665bfaf4fb24827e04c7e2e6 OP_EQUAL
address
3H7WcTv6gkipZhNx3rB68KXKHvPRw2hC7f
transaction
59ef3013276ad5f58f4be9ea7715a9e198839a44337f423d5287a48461fba571
spent
true